Goanna

Goanna
開発元 ムーンチャイルド・プロダクションズ
最新版
2.0
プログラミング
言語
C++
対応OS クロスプラットフォーム
種別 レイアウトエンジン
ライセンス Mozilla Public License 2.0
公式サイト www.moonchildproductions.info/goanna.shtml
テンプレートを表示

Goanna (ゴアンナ, 日本語ではオオトカゲの意)はムーンチャイルド・プロダクションズによって開発されたPale Moon用のレンダリングエンジン。

開発経緯

Pale Moonは長らくGeckoを用いてきた。しかし、新UIのAustralisをMozillaが標準採用し、大量のアドオンが失効した。これに反発し、独自のレンダリングエンジンを開発すると宣言。こうして2016年1月に初版がリリースされたのがGoannaである。2016年8月24日現在のバージョンは2.1。

特徴

  • C++で書かれている。
  • Australis採用に伴う大量アドオン失効に伴い、いくつかのアドオンはPale Moonに譲渡され、これに対応している[1]
  • Geckoよりはメモリの消費量は少なく、シングルプロセスを採用してバックグラウンドメモリを排除しているため、起動が素早い[2]
  • 2016年3月の時点においてはHTML5testの点数はGoogle Chromeに比べて低い[3]
  • Blink搭載ブラウザのように大量にメモリを浪費[4]することは全くない。

標準サポート

参考文献

  • https://forum.palemoon.org/viewtopic.php?f=1&t=8607
  • https://www.mozilla.org/en-US/foundation/trademarks/faq/

脚注

[脚注の使い方]
  1. ^ Pale Moonの公式サイトで、対応旧式アドオンを発表している。
  2. ^ forum.palemoon.org/viewtopic.php?f=15&t=11483forum.thewindowsclub.com/downloads-windows/37815-pale-moon-26-released.html を参照。
  3. ^ html5test.com 調べでは404点。
  4. ^ abyssluke.hatenablog.com/entry/2015/02/11/174615gigazine.net/news/20150210-ublock/ にもあるように、Blink搭載ブラウザがメモリを大量消費することはすでに既知の問題である。

外部リンク

  • https://github.com/MoonchildProductions/Pale-Moon/issues
機能
ウェブ標準
関連項目
デスクトップ
KHTML, WebKit, Blink
Chromium系
フリーソフトウェア
(開発継続中)
フリーウェア
(開発継続中)
(開発終了済)
すべて▲
Gecko & Servo
(Firefox系)
(開発継続中)
(開発終了済)
すべて▲
Trident & EdgeHTML
Edge, IE系
(開発終了済)すべて▲
Presto
  • Opera (Version 12.18以前)▲
Goanna
テキスト
その他
モバイル
WebKit/Blink
Gecko
Trident/EdgeHTML
Presto
その他
  • Blazer(英語版)
  • Deepfish▲
  • Galio▲
  • ibisBrowser
  • Iris Browser
  • Konqueror Embedded
  • NetFront
  • Obigo Browser
  • Opera Mini
  • Skweezer
  • Skyfire(英語版)
  • Teashark
  • ThunderHawk(英語版)
  • UC Browser
  • uZard Web
  • Vision
  • WinWAP
  • Smooz
テレビ · ゲーム機
WebKit/Blink
Gecko
  • Kylo(英語版)
Presto
その他
  • ▲印のブラウザは開発終了
  • カテゴリ カテゴリ
  • コモンズ コモンズ
開発中
開発終了
レンダリングエンジンの比較(英語版)
  • HTML
    • non-standard HTML
  • HTML5
    • media
    • canvas
  • XML
    • XHTML
      • 1.1
    • MathML
    • SVG
  • CSS
  • ECMAScript
  • DOM
  • Graphics
  • Typography